I'm not even sure what this would be called. I have a field called Affiliation, the values are Customer, Dealer, Company, all associated with a site name
In my table I want the site name, #of Customers, # of Dealers
Example:
Site Name # of Customers #of Dealers
1 23 13
2 11 5
3 7 16
How do I filter the Affiliation field to get # of Customers column and still have the Dealer option for the # of Dealers column?
